Position Summary

In anticipation of closing our recently-announced agreement to acquire the charitable gaming business of Grover Gaming (https://grovergaming.com/), Light & Wonder (https://www.lnw.com/) is growing our team to deliver the best games, culture, and results in the industry. This new business will expand Light & Wonder's (L&W) cross-platform leadership, as the premier developer of games across Gaming, Social, iGaming, and (soon-to-be) Charitable Gaming channels. Grover Gaming is already a high-performing, culture-first organization, and we are excited to unlock L&W's deep portfolio of content that we know will exceed customer and player expectations. This role will be based in Raleigh, North Carolina and is contingent on the acquisition closing, which is currently planned for early May.

Job Summary:

The Director of Game Design is a key leadership role responsible for managing a game development team consisting of engineers, game artists, mathematicians, and sound designers. They will be supporting the design, development, and delivery of gaming products that meet business objectives in the gaming industry.

Essential Job Functions:

  • Manage and lead a game development team of designers, engineers, artists, and producers.

  • Drive the creative vision and direction for our games, in collaboration with game designers along with internal teams and external partners to bring ideas to life.

  • Oversee the entire game development lifecycle, from concept and prototyping to production and launch.

  • Establish and maintain best practices, processes, and workflows for game development, ensuring efficiency and quality.

  • Collaborate with cross-functional teams to define requirements and drive product development.

  • Identify and mitigate risks and issues, communicate them clearly to stakeholders, and develop mitigation plans.

  • Develop and maintain a positive, collaborative, high-performance culture that encourages innovation, creativity, and accountability.

  • Mentor and coach team members to foster their professional growth and development.

  • Work closely with other departments, including QA, PMO, product management, marketing, and sales to ensure successful game launches and post-launch support.
